Directions

From Oswestry join the A5 travelling towards Wrexham. Upon reaching the Gledrid roundabout take the second exit towards Chirk. Proceed up the hill into Chirk and turn left onto the B4500 towards Glyn Ceiriog. Continue along for approximately 3 miles until reaching the village of Pontfadog, Turn right into Maes Madog where the property will be found on the left hand side.

Accommodation Comprises:

Porch

The property is accessed by a part glazed door to the front into the porch which has double doors leading into the hallway.

Main Hallway

The main hallway has a radiator, a built in mirrored cupboard and access to the roof space by a hatch. The ceiling is coved and there is an airing cupboard off housing the hot water tank. Doors lead to thebedrooms, bathroom, kitchen and lounge.

Lounge (4.54m x 3.91m (14'10" x 12'9"))

The good sized lounge has a window to the front, coved ceiling and a radiator. There is a feature stone fireplace and an arch leading to the dining room.

Additional Photo

Dining Room (2.82m x 3.90m (9'3" x 12'9"))

The dining room has a window to the front, a serving hatch, radiator and coved ceiling.

Kitchen/Breakfast Room (4.59mx 3.27m (15'0"x 10'8" ))

The Kitchen/breakfast room comprises a range of wall and base units, 1 1/2 stainless steel sink and drainer with a mixer tap over and part tiled walls. There is a Neff electric hob with extractor fan over, a microwave shelf, serving hatch and a Worcester oil boiler. With a window to the side, a small built in cupboard and a radiator. A door leads through to the hallway.

Additional Photo

Side Hall

The side hall has a window to the side, a door to the front and rear and a glazed door leading through to the kitchen.

Bedroom One (3.46m x 3.41m (11'4" x 11'2"))

The main double bedroom has a window to the rear, a radiator, coved ceiling and a range of mirrored built in wardrobes offering good storage.

Bedroom Two (2.46m x 2.88mm (8'0" x 9'5"m))

The second double bedroom has a window to the rear, a radiator, fitted over bed units and fitted mirrored wardrobes offering good storage.

Bedroom Three/Second Lounge (3.79m x 3.25m (12'5" x 10'7"))

The third double bedroom which could also be used as a second lounge has coved ceiling, a radiator and has patio doors leading to the rear garden.

Bathroom (2.75m x 1.83m (9'0" x 6'0" ))

The bathroom has a window to the front and comprises a panelled bath, WC and wash hand basin. There is a shower cubicle with mains shower, a radiator and an extractor fan.

Additional Photo

Utility Area

Has space and plumbing for appliances.

Double Length Garage (5.50m x 2.89m + 4.27m x 3.42m (18'0" x 9'5" + 14'0)

The garage has an up and over door, windows to the sides with power and light laid on. Door to the side.

To The Front

The front of the property is accessed by a driveway providing off road parking leading to the garage and an area which is mainly gravelled and shrubbed.

To The Rear

To the rear of the property is a private garden with summer house, a shed and store. There is a patio area, shrubbed beds, gravelled areas, a fence and hedge boundary with gated access to the side.
